VLS9000 Storage Pooling
With VLS9000, the user establishes a storage pool policy which defines how the arrays are pooled.
VLS9000 then automatically creates storage pools based on the policy. Storage pools are defined
in terms of whole arrays, which consist of one base disk array and three expansion disk arrays. The
user can set the storage pool width across the arrays in the system as follows:
All (default)
1
One storage pool across each array
2
One storage pool across every two arrays.
4
One storage pool across every four arrays
